>> Now I'm getting a NullPointerException when I insert the message into
>> the pipeline using 5.0.1.SNAPSHOT from today:
>> java.lang.NullPointerException
>> 	at
>> org.drools.runtime.pipeline.impl.StatelessKnowledgeSessionPipelineImpl.insert(StatelessKnowledgeSessionPipelineImpl.java:24)
>>
>> It looks like StatelessKnowledgeSession's ruleBase is null when
>> created by the KnowledgeAgent, which poses a problem since
>> StatelessKnowledgeSessionPipelineImpl invokes getRootClassLoader() on
>> the session's ruleBase.
>>
>> Here's what I'm doing:
>> StatelessKnowledgeSession ksession = kagent.newStatelessKnowledgeSession();
>> Pipeline pipeline =
>> PipelineFactory.newStatelessKnowledgeSessionPipeline(ksession);
>> pipeline.setReceiver(messageTransformer);
>> pipeline.insert(message);  // NPE here

>> David Zeigler wrote:
>>
>> Hi,
>> I've set up the KnowledgeAgent to automatically reload the rules
>> resources if they change.  If I use this with a Pipeline, it seems
>> that its StatelessKnowledgeSession is not reloaded automatically.  The
>> only way I've been able to get the Pipeline to reflect the rules
>> change is to do the following prior to each pipeline.insert():
>>
>> StatelessKnowledgeSession ksession =
>> kagent.getKnowledgeBase().newStatelessKnowledgeSession();
>> Pipeline pipeline =
>> PipelineFactory.newStatelessKnowledgeSessionPipeline(ksession);
>> pipeline.setReceiver( messageTransformer );
>>
>> Reloading the pipeline for each request adds a lot of overhead (halves
>> my transactions per second).  Is there a way to automatically reload
>> the Pipeline's session when its needed instead of recreating the
>> Pipeline prior to each insert?  I see there is a
>> ResourceChangeListener interface that I could probably use to
>> accomplish this, but I figured I'd ask in case there is a better way
>> to handle this case with pipelines.  What's the best approach?
>>
>>
>> Try trunk, it has a fix for this. Where if you get the
>> StatelessKnowledgeSession directly from the knowledgeagent every execute
>> will check for a new KnowledgeBase.
>> https://hudson.jboss.org/hudson/job/drools/lastSuccessfulBuild/artifact/trunk/target/
>>
>> https://hudson.jboss.org/hudson/job/drools/lastSuccessfulBuild/artifact/trunk/target/javadocs/stable/drools-api/org/drools/agent/KnowledgeAgent.html
>> KnowledgeAgent.newStatelessKnowledgeSession(KnowledgeSessionConfiguration conf)
>>  StatelessKnowledgeSession created from here will always have the execute()
>> method called against the latest built KnowledgeBase.
>>
>> So now you can just use that returned session with the pipeline and it
>> should always be using the latest rules.
>>
>> Mark
